Five connected work streams.

Each track is useful alone. Together, they create a wider and more dependable community-care network.

Blood donation

Fast donor matching and urgent support coordination remain the center of Bloodman's work.

Telemedicine

Remote care access widens support beyond emergency calls and physical events.

Health camps

Localized screening, consultation, and awareness bring care directly into communities.

Training doctors

Knowledge sharing and clinical collaboration strengthen the care network around the platform.

Relief for families

Distribution and family support use the same volunteer and logistics engine as blood response.
